“Don’t CAP Our Future” Campaign Launched
Climate Change bills in both the Senate and House will impact farmers and ranchers, hit America’s consumers and impair the economy of our nation. For farmers and ranchers, it will mean higher fuel and fertilizer costs, which puts us at a competitive disadvantage in international markets with other countries that do not have similar carbon emission restrictions. For the future prosperity of the U.S. economy and American agriculture, climate change legislation must be defeated by Congress. This is why the American Farm Bureau Federation is launching the “Don’t CAP Our Future” campaign.
The creative vehicle behind this campaign is the familiar “farmer cap.” The idea is simple – sign the bill of a cap you have and send it to the WVFB office. We will put a “Don’t CAP Our Future” message sticker on the “farmer cap,” and hand-deliver it to the West Virginia offices of Senators Byrd and Rockefeller. Caps will also be available for members to sign at the WVFB Annual Meeting, November 6-8.
Reaching across America, farmers and ranchers will voice the concerns from the countryside about proposed climate change cap-and-trade legislation. United through a grassroots effort, the humble farm cap will capture the attention of lawmakers. We also have “Action Cards” for members to sign and send in to the WVFB office.
